Each county has a Probate Judge who is popularly elected to a four-year term and has jurisdiction over marriage licenses, estates of deceased persons, guardianships of incapacitated adults, conservatorships of estates of minors and incapacitated adults, minor settlements under $25,000 and involuntary commitments of mentally ill and/or chemically dependent persons.

 

A probate judge also has exclusive jurisdiction over trusts and concurrent jurisdiction with Circuit Courts over powers of attorney.
